Children of the Atom is an influential 1953 novel by Wilmar H. Shiras, based on a 1948 novella, "In Hiding". The story is of a number of young people genetically engineered to be brilliant, ultimately finding one another and dealing with their problems.
Editions
- 1953 - Gnome Press
- Red Jacket Press, ISBN 0-9748895-0-4. Limited Edition Facsimile Reprint with original first edition cover (cat, gender, equations). See Red Jacket Press.
